The ultimate bottle of fragrance went across the desk. This one, known as Avatar, mimicked the expertise of coming into a gelateria. It was essentially the most unnervingly evocative of the three lunch scents. At first spritz, it smelled like chilly marble, polished glass, wiped surfaces. Ten minutes later, the scent was that of gelato: cream, egg yolks, white sugar. Later that night, lengthy after lunch was over, I sniffed my left wrist and almost shrieked. The chilly marble and sugared cream had vanished. Of their place was a odor that didn’t exist earlier, that appeared to come up from nothing. It was the odor of freshly baked ice cream cones. What sorcery was this?
Not any type of sorcery, really, in case you are a chemist. Smells are made from molecules, which come in several sizes and weights and ranges of complexity. Some odor molecules are detectable by people, however to ensure that us to odor one, it should evaporate from wherever it lives — a ripe nectarine, a gymnasium bag — and bodily enter the nostril. As a result of the smelly molecules that make up a fragrance are available varied shapes and weights, they escape and fly into noses at completely different charges. Some zoom up there immediately; others stubbornly refuse to take to the air till hours have handed.
When perfumers — or the promotional supplies that accompany a fragrance — consult with high notes, center notes (or coronary heart notes) and base notes, that is what they imply. The molecules that evaporate speediest are the primary to succeed in your nostril, in addition to the primary to vanish solely. Prime notes are ephemeral. For those who purchase a perfume primarily based on the highest notes, you’ll be eternally making an attempt to put in writing a examine that chemistry can’t money. After the coy high notes come the sturdier center notes, which have a slower charge of evaporation. The bottom notes final longest, generally by means of a number of showers. If you realize the speed at which every layer evaporates, you’ll be able to program a perfume like a bit of software program.
